NEAR experienced volatility, closing down 5.1% over 24 hours despite strong fundamental developments in AI and Chain Abstraction. Key Drivers Strategic initiatives (High): NEAR is gaining traction with its Chain Abstraction, Intents, and AI Agent initiatives, driving over $27 billion in cumulative transactions across 34 chains. Tokenomics upgrade (Medium): Plans to reduce maximum inflation from 5% to 2.5%, end developer Gas rebates, and implement market buybacks using Intents revenue are strengthening the token's value capture model. Airdrop catalyst (Medium): Confidential Intents TVL is nearing the $70M threshold, which will trigger a snapshot for NEAR Drop 1, incentivizing users to hold and swap assets. Risk Assessment Low revenue capture (High): Despite high transaction volumes through Intents, actual revenue retained by the protocol is minimal (approx. $3 per $10,000 volume), limiting direct token value accrual. Technical weakness (Medium): Price has trended downward in recent hours, with RSI dipping to 28.8, indicating bearish momentum and potential testing of lower support levels. AI adoption uncertainty (Low): The integration of AI Agents may not translate to increased demand for the NEAR token if agents do not require holding it.

ADA declined 2.3% in 24h as macroeconomic headwinds outweighed positive enterprise integration news, prompting whale dip-buying. Key Drivers 1.Macroeconomic pressure (High): Anticipation of US CPI data and a 58.6% probability of a Fed rate hike triggered a broader risk-off sentiment, leading to a market-wide pullback that impacted ADA. 2 Institutional dip-buying (Medium): Following the localized price drop to $0.204, large transaction inflow ratios spiked to 43%, indicating concentrated accumulation by whales at lower support levels. Enterprise integration (Medium): The introduction of ODATANO connecting Cardano with SAP, alongside the Mesh wallet SDK for cross-chain development, provided fundamental ecosystem support, cushioning the sell-off. Risk Assessment 1. Macro uncertainty (High): Looming Fed interest rate decisions and CPI data continue to suppress risk assets, posing a significant threat of further drawdowns. - Ecosystem security (Medium): The recent Empowa private key exploit resulting in the loss of approximately 143,710 ADA highlights ecosystem vulnerabilities that could temporarily impact retail investor trust. Bearish technicals (Medium): Price remains suppressed below the 25-period and 99-period EMAs, with MACD remaining in negative territory, signaling ongoing bearish momentum despite a recent normalization in RSI.

BTC faces downward pressure near $77K driven by rising Treasury yields, hot PPI data, and ETF outflows. Key Drivers Institutional Adoption (High): Asian liquidity pools are opening to U.S. institutional traders via new perpetual futures, alongside corporate treasury accumulations of 115 BTC by public companies. Decoupling from Equities (Medium): The 260-day correlation between BTC and the S&P 500 has dropped to its lowest level since 2015, historically a precursor to significant independent price action. Technical Momentum (Low): MACD histogram is turning positive, indicating a potential stabilization after recent minor pullbacks. Risk Assessment Macroeconomic Headwinds (High): Higher-than-expected August PPI at 5.4% and 30-year US Treasury yields hitting 5.37% are severely dampening demand for non-yielding assets. ETF Outflows (High): Spot ETFs experienced significant consecutive outflows, including a recent -$282.7M daily drain, reflecting institutional risk-off behavior. Event Volatility (Medium): The upcoming CPI data release is driving cautious community sentiment and could trigger sharp price fluctuations if inflation remains sticky.

PEPE is confirmed as an ERC-20 token with a maximum supply of 420.69 trillion, according to Etherscan and multiple tokenomics trackers. Its zero buy/sell tax structure is also confirmed at the contract level by Binance, Changelly, and other independent sources. On-chain data supports the general trend of growing holder counts, lending directional support to the claim about long-term holder accumulation, though granular long-term cohort data is limited. One caveat worth noting: the description of PEPE's "native burn mechanism" that burns a percentage of every transaction is not well-supported. Available sources indicate PEPE does not have an automatic per-transaction burn feature; supply reductions have come through manual burns instead. That specific mechanic is associated with a separate token rather than the main PEPE contract.
